Evaluasi Performa Produksi Telur Pada Parent Stock Ayam Broiler Strain Cobb Dan Ross Di PT. Charoen Pokphand Jaya Farm Unit Purwakarta
Production performance of broiler parent stock is influenced by genetics, environment, and their interactions. The research was conducted in August-October 2019 to determine the performance of Cobb and Ross broiler parent stock strain and to determine the different of their production in PT. Charoen Pokphand Jaya Farm Unit Purwakarta. Descriptive methods was used in this research and data collection was done by purposive sampling method. Production and consumption data were obtained from 7 cages of Cobb strain with a population of 47.410 heads and 9 cages of Ross strain with a population of 53.165 heads. Production performance testing of Cobb and Ross strain was analyzed with independent t test. The results showed the average feed consumption of strain Cobb 150,59±1,24 g, egg mass 43,38±1,72 g, hen day production (HDP) 64.06 ± 2.30%, and feed convertion ratio (FCR) 3.48 ± 0.15, while the Ross strain were 154,85±0,92 g, 46,79±1,03 g, 71.92 ± 1, 31% and 3.31 ± 0.07 respectively. Although the feed consumption of Ross was higher than Cobb strain, Ross had higher egg production and HDP, and lower FCR than Cobb strain.
